     Background:

    The Translocon at the Outer envelope membrane of Chloroplasts (TOC) complex transports nuclear-encoded proteins into plastids, and a receptor of this complex, Toc132 seems to recognize chloroplast-destined precursor proteins and regulate their presentation to the translocation channel through GTP hydrolysis. In Arabidopsis thaliana, four psToc159 homologs are identified, termed atToc159(AT4G02510), atToc132(AT2G16640), atToc120(AT3G16620) and atToc90( AT5G20300).

     Background:

    IAA14 is a member of the Aux/IAA protein family. It is involved in lateral root development. This protein is localized to the nucleus. It is expressed in stele and root tip epidermis. It functions as a negative regulator of ARF7/19.

     Background:

    WUS is expressed in the stem cell organizing center of meristems. It is required to keep the stem cells in an undifferentiated state. Regulation of WUS transcription is a central checkpoint in stem cell control. Repression of WUS transcription through AGAMOUS (AG) activity controls stem cell activity in the determinate floral meristem. It binds to TAAT element core motif. WUS is also involved in cell differentiation during anther development.

     Background:

    WRKY18 is a pathogen-induced transcription factor. It binds W-box sequences in vitro. It forms protein complexes and with WRKY40 and WRKY60. WRKY18 (AT4G31800), WRKY40 (AT1G80840) and WRKY60 (AT2G25000) have partially redundant roles in response to the hemibiotrophic bacterial pathogen Pseudomonas syringae and the necrotrophic fungal pathogen Botrytis cinerea, with WRKY18 playing a more important role than the other two.

     Background:

    MYB75 is a putative MYB domain containing transcription factor involved in anthocyanin metabolism and radical scavenging. It is essential for the sucrose-mediated expression of the dihydroflavonol reductase gene. It interacts with JAZ proteins to regulate anthocyanin accumulation.

     Background:

    NAC1 is a transcription activator consisting of an N-terminal conserved NAC-domain that binds to DNA and a C-terminal activation domain. This factor activates the expression of two downstream auxin-responsive genes, DBP and AIR3.

     Background:

    JAR1 is a jasmonate-amido synthetase that is a member of the GH3 family of proteins. It catalyzes the formation of a biologically active jasmonyl-isoleucine (JA-Ile) conjugate. JAR1 localizes to the cytoplasm and is also a phytochrome A signaling component. It is involved in pathogen defense, sensitivity to ozone, and wound responses.

     Background:

    AP2 is a member of the AP2/EREBP (ethylene responsive element binding protein) class of transcription factors and is involved in the specification of floral organ identity, establishment of floral meristem identity, suppression of floral meristem indeterminancy, and development of the ovule and seed coat. AP2 also has a role in controlling seed mass. It appears to act on the WUS-CLV pathway in an AG independent manner.

     Background:

    DCL3 is a ribonuclease III family protein that is required for endogenous RDR2-dependent siRNA (but not miRNA) formation. It is involved in the processing of repeat-associated small interfering RNAs (ra-siRNAs, derived from heterochromatin and DNA repeats such as transposons) by cleaving small dsRNAs into 24 nucleotide ra-siRNAs. It plays a role in antiviral RNA silencing.
